Claimant law firm recognised by the Law Society as a specialist conveyancing firm. Based in Blackburn, this firm is looking to appoint an experienced residential conveyancing fee earner.Since 2017, founded as a multidiscipline firm with a majority focus on residential conveyancing and commercial property. Since then, growing rapidly across Blackburn as a regional firm and gaining an established client base.Due to expansion, we are looking to appoint a residential conveyancing fee earner to the Blackburn office. The ideal candidate must have experience in residential conveyancing and commercial property, running a caseload of files to completion.Candidate Criteria
  • Strong background in residential and commercial property
  • Freehold to leasehold sales and purchases, from registered to unregistered
  • Experience handling a caseload of matters from start to finish
  • Caseload includes opening files, advising clients of buying to selling, delivering excellent service to clients, mortgage lenders and estate agents
  • Handling completion to post completion matters
If you are an experienced fee earner, running a caseload of residential to commercial property matters looking for a new challenge, we are keen to hear from you.Desirable Skills
  • Deliver a professional service
  • Maintain excellent client care
  • Ability to use Proclaim case management system
